In the LangChain Python framework, the output_variables attribute in the SequentialChain class is used to specify which variables should be returned as output when the chain is run. It's a list of strings that represent the keys of the output data. After each chain in the sequence is executed, its output is added to a known_values dictionary. At the end of the sequence, a new dictionary is created that only includes the keys specified in output_variables from the known_values dictionary. This new dictionary is then returned as the final output of the SequentialChain.
